This year is a year of remarkable space anniversaries.

And the main one is 85 years since the birth of the first cosmonaut of the Earth, Yuri Gagarin, celebrated in March.

Having completed the flight, the descent module with Yuri Gagarin landed in the Saratov region.

From that region on the Volga river, the first female cosmonaut Valentina Tereshkova brought as a gift to GCTC the tree seedlings.

And on April 18 Valentina Tereshkova with a cosmonauts, the management and staff of the Center, planted this tree seedlings on the alley near the monument, where the ceremonial farewell of the crews usually take place.

Valentina Tereshkova suggested to make traditional planting of trees not only at Baikonur, but also at the GCTC.

This will be not only as a honor to the name of Yuri Gagarin, but will also bring real benefits to the nature of Star City.

At the end of the event, Valentina Tereshkova, First Deputy Head of the Cosmonaut Training Center Yuri Malenchenko, and the head of the Star City Eugeny Barishevsky, left autographs on a shovel, which was used for the planting.

This instrument was donated to the GCTC Museum as a symbol of birth of a new good tradition.
